    Hi, @chokjevon,

    Are you talking about the way some of your paragraphs are larger than others? It appears that you’ve set those paragraphs as headings. If you go to your editor and click inside the text on one of those paragraphs, you’ll see “Heading ” and a number at the top of the editor. Click that and select “Paragraph”. Do that for all the larger paragraphs and the size should become consistent.
